Staff Report A312/17 Page 2 Minor Variance Application Agenda Item: 15 A312/17 Ward: 2 Staff Report Prepared By: Adriana MacPherson, Assistant Secretary Treasurer Date of Hearing: Thursday, November 16, 2017 Applicant: Agent: Property: Zoning: OP Designation: Related Files: Purpose: Condor (Boca East) Properties Inc. Condor Properties 220 Hunter's Valley Road, Woodbridge The subject lands are zoned EM2 and subject to the provisions of Exception 9(1307) under By-law 1-88 as amended. VOP 2010: General Employment and Prestige Employment None Relief from the By-Law is being requested to permit construction of an addition to the existing (employment use) building. The following variances are being requested from By-Law 1-88, as amended, to accommodate the above proposal: By-law Requirement 1- A minimum exterior side yard setback of 6 meters is required. Proposal 1- To permit a minimum 4.88 meters exterior side yard setback to the proposed building addition. 2- A minimum sight triangle setback of 6 is permitted. 2- To permit a minimum 2.52 meters sight triangle setback to the proposed building addition. 3- A minimum Landscape Strip of 3 meters is permitted. 3- To permit a minimum 2.52 meters Landscape Strip (on the north east corner of the site). Staff Report A312/17 Page 3 Applicant has advised that they cannot comply with By-law for the following reason(s): The proposed addition maintains the existing structural bay size for the project. A consistent structural bay size allows the tenant to have a modular size for the racking and aisle ways for picking product. A rectangular building maintains efficiency for product storage/racking systems. Staff Report A312/17 Page 4 Schedule C - Agency Comments Alectra (Formerly PowerStream) No concerns or objections Region of York No concerns or objections Schedule D - Previous Approvals (Notice of Decision) Minor Variance Application A153/14 Staff Recommendations: Staff and outside agencies (i.e. TRCA) act as advisory bodies to the Committee of Adjustment. Comments received are provided in the form of recommendations to assist the Committee. The Planning Act sets the criteria for authorizing minor variances to the City of Vaughan s Zoning By-law. Accordingly, review of the application considers the following: That the general intent and purpose of the by-law will be maintained. That the general intent and purpose of the official plan will be maintained. That the requested variance(s) is/are acceptable for the appropriate development of the subject lands. That the requested variance(s) is/are minor in nature. NOTE: The Planning Act provides for appeals to be filed by "persons". As groups or associations, such as residents or ratepayers groups which do not have incorporated status, may not be considered "persons" for the purposes of the Act, groups wishing to appeal this decision should do so in the name of individual group members, and not in the name of the group.
